What Are Biological Skin Substitutes
Biological skin substitutes provide an effective treatment method for wounds. They consist of a variety of formulations that combine cellular and acellular components sourced from both humans and animals. These substitutes are specifically created to trigger the body's natural regenerative mechanisms, aiding in the repair of damaged tissue by promoting the growth of functional skin.

Cellular Therapies
Bioengineered cellular therapies harness the power of skin cells like fibroblasts and keratinocytes to generate a rich source of growth factors, cytokines, and enzymes. This potent combination fosters tissue regeneration, supporting the body's ability to heal from within.

Natural and Synthetic Materials
Biological skin substitutes use natural materials like collagen and synthetic options such as polyglactin to create a framework that helps tissue grow. Acellular products contain a cell-free matrix made of collagen or similar substances that help cells move and start tissue regrowth. Besides providing support, this framework actively encourages tissue growth, speeding up the healing process.
